Type
ORACLE
Validation date
2025-03-14 16:31: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00505,
    "usd": 0.00549
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001BDA32BB6A67B74D5963B2A7D67123EB6630BE8EA2A03B3AECA945DC725881388

Previous signature

AEC3D159AD16C0717CA6ECEFC25F0F14733449B000916ABD143E6676C551B643F4C1B3221CEF87A05F7ABCBFD96DA1B85FB1ED3D0F57D6272BD5F3E785944506

Origin signature

3046022100EDCB2A3DD7C0ACC63695B439AD13A90D8539A0B646C43B1B17A9774E0A76B573022100D3B74FA5A64A897B4A42D8A508A6945FBAED6765047B57AAB59372FE59DDCDFE

Proof of work

010204A57DF8AB271C47E7955EC5DB5E5F9BF3A8CC403744934167FEA09FF84E83C13D41BF7D488FF787AB3D50D6BE964495E9327CE00592961109FAD70713181694DC

Proof of integrity

003C4643E2670E29027C004B6C0FE936DEDBFEBBD99A24748F70A47E70C978CEE7

Coordinator signature

16B7ACD0B6D6DF24BBBDB97D584A3B1D34CA4C3044529FCDFF4B682F4F8731F1628C530B7B349BED1858539F45345D30C536A35112F2C10FCBA1B500FB7BBB0D

Validator #1 public key

0001C1C01D374F5BC9870B0C7731398E370A8EF2401053E869209DEDAE7A34E3DED3

Validator #1 signature

3D40AAC410C70F62C9F883A1E97E6F98459399B6DE36918F96C64142EAFE9E4A06C40ACDD89C19420A59D51A9B9C55F03F4620084A4C14AD4D7AE0939F5F8907

Validator #2 public key

00012E30765FFC72AF99D9420F389600BD6517D9BC763BE7B9FF74AE63814F42E8BA

Validator #2 signature

DB8F8FE3A040A99021792B863D5CF4C23C4041F03D4958AE9D7E86DA82AFE68E49CC7369B49454C90BCF30D4B5050C06DC0CF3A00153D87475BC73B12C338806